The computer program of choice here was MiniCAD. The program is
used for both its 2D and 3D capabilities as well as its abilities of having
worksheets linked directly to the drawings. Also, objects/entities are
both class and layer linked so more than one drawing can easily be constructed
from one simple plan or 3D model drawing.

An organisation of architectural students providing drafting and
design services to the general public. This single group of approximately
20
students is broken down into "Table" Leaders and those on those
"Tables". Table Leader Managed the client meetings, project
distribution and provided assistance to those students under their supervision
(Table).
Projects ranged from extensions to kitchens to provide breakfast rooms
to designs of entire houses. Clients were interviewed, problems/requests/desires
assessed, site visits carried out, and sets of drawings produced which
allowed the client to acquire city building permits.
